Due to lack of systemic program regarding physical activity in young children, the purpose of this study is to identify the constitution and development of the Natural Physical Activity Program by offering environmentally friendly elements such as wind, sun, mountain, sea, river, sand, tree, flower, field for young children. We expect children to learn the relation with nature, respect for life, understanding and love, importance of working together, etc.
The research contents for the purpose of this study are as followed:
Firstly, this study is to identify the overall awareness and its needs of the Natural Physical Activity Program among preschool teachers.
Secondly, this study is to explore how we can develop such program for preschool teachers.
And thirdly, this study is to develop a draft proposal on Natural Physical Activity Program.
About 250 preschool teachers resided in Pusan and Gyug-nam province were urged to participate in a research questionnaire about their awareness and needs of Natural Physical Activity program.
Among 250 preschool teachers, we choose 20 of them to interview about the goal, plan and development direction of the program.
A draft proposal of such program was drawn based on the interview and analyzed data we conducted. 4 current preschool teachers working more than 10 years and 6 Ph.D. in early child education reviewed an educational purpose, education area, contents, sample size, and class hour. In addition, this study reflected comments from specialists on early child education.
The results of the study are as followed:
Firstly, most of the preschool teachers have a positive view on the Natural Physical Activity Program, and they agree that the program is highly needed to use. However, it is urge that overall education environment need to be improved to achieve its goal of the program.
Secondly, the interview on the development direction is categorized as need, development direction, teaching method, evaluation method, activity, problem, improvement, solution, and etc.
Thirdly, the contents of the program include environmentally friendly elements such as wind, sun, mountain, river, sand, tree, flower, field to induce young children’s interest and whole-person education.
The contents of the program are expected to deliver hands-on experience for young children. And also, the program includes physical activity using nature objects.
Based on the potential problems we identified, a next study is expected to deal with following points.
Firstly, more empirical research is needed to prove the effectiveness of Natural Physical Activity program in a broad way by proposing a program that can be applicable at child-education center.
Secondly, the study developed contents to make young children feel enjoyable about nature. Unfortunately, in-depth research and development of such program is not sufficient. In this respect, further research on Natural Physical Activity Program is required and needs to be widely established.
